Craig Carpenter v. Southwest Medical Examination Services, Inc.

  • holding that a bad-faith claim against an administrative services firm was barred by Texas precedent disallowing bad-faith claims against workers' compensation carriers themselves

  • summarizing Texas authority that forecloses actions against adjusting and administrative services firms for bad faith because of a lack of privity
